Many underground railway systems inform the passengers as to how soon it will be before the next train arrives, where it is going, etc...

In the Belgian capital city of Brussels the metro uses these graphical displays to also show where the trains are.

Watch how it shows the progress of the moving trains.

This was filmed in the evening rush hour, when there were plenty of trains in service.
